Types of Boating Accidents

A far too common boating accident in the Lake of the Ozarks region is boating while intoxicated.  That is when a boat operator is driving under the influence of alcohol.

Other types of Missouri boat accidents involve excessive speed, boats that have too many people on them and are overcrowded.

With all the large boats on the Lake of the Ozarks driver inexperience also plays a factor in many boating injury accidents.

Hearings in civil cases for Camdenton Missouri occur in the Camden County Circuit Court.  For accidents occurring in Miller County, The Miller County Circuit Court in Tuscumbia, Missouri will be the appropriate venue.
